The SMDJ17A-HRAT7 belongs to the category of transient voltage suppressor diodes.
It is used to protect sensitive electronic components from voltage spikes and transients.
The SMDJ17A-HRAT7 is available in a surface mount package.
The essence of the SMDJ17A-HRAT7 lies in its ability to quickly divert excessive voltage away from sensitive components, thereby protecting them from damage.
The SMDJ17A-HRAT7 is typically packaged in reels and is available in varying quantities depending on the manufacturer.
The SMDJ17A-HRAT7 has a standard SMD (Surface Mount Device) pin configuration with two terminals.
The SMDJ17A-HRAT7 operates by shunting excess voltage away from the protected circuit when a transient event occurs. It achieves this through a combination of fast response time and low clamping voltage.
The SMDJ17A-HRAT7 is commonly used in various electronic devices and systems, including: - Power supplies - Communication equipment - Automotive electronics - Industrial control systems
In conclusion, the SMDJ17A-HRAT7 transient voltage suppressor diode offers effective protection against voltage transients and spikes, making it an essential component in safeguarding sensitive electronic circuits.
